执行/usr/local/nginx/sbin/nginx,默认读取/usr/local/nginx/conf/nginx.conf(实际上在没有显式指定conf,会使用–conf-path=PATH指定的nginx.conf) 2.指定配置文件启动 /usr/local/nginx/sbin/nginx -c /tmp/nginx.conf 3.指定安装目录的启动方式 /usr/local/nginx/sbin/nginx -p /usr/local/nginx 另行指...
reload——重新加载配置文件 reopen——重启日志文件 例如,停止与等待nginx流程目前工作进程完成服务请求,可以执行下面的命令: nginx-s quit 在配置文件中更改不会被应用到命令重新加载配置发送到nginx或是重新启动。重新加载配置,执行: nginx-s reload 一旦主进程接收到信号重新加载配置,它检查语法新配置文件的有效性,...
nginx 启动指定配置文件 nginx根据配置文件启动 第一步:关闭全部nginx服务 pkill -9 nginx 1. # 运行命令参看nginx服务是否关闭 netstat -tnulp | grep nginx # 参看端口是否关闭 systemctl status nginx # 查看服务是否关闭 1. 2. 3. 关闭后状态: 第二步:加载指定配置文件 nginx -c -t /software/nginx/ng...
将`/path/to/nginx.conf`替换为您实际的配置文件路径。这将告诉Nginx使用指定的配置文件进行启动。 请注意,根据您的系统配置,可能需要以管理员权限运行此命令。您可以使用`sudo`来提升权限,例如: sudo nginx -c /path/to/nginx.conf复制代码 确保您已经正确配置了指定的Nginx配置文件,以免出现错误或无法启动的情况。
1 nginx常见的配置文件 1.1 启动默认配置文件nginx.conf 默认启动nginx时,使用的配置文件是:安装路径/conf/nginx.conf文件 可以在启动nginx时通过-c选项来指定要读取的配置文件 1.2 nginx配置文件作用 配置文件 作用 nginx.conf nginx的基本配置文件 mime.types MIME类型关联的扩展文件 ...
在启动 Nginx 时,可以使用 `-c` 参数指定要使用的配置文件。例如,要指定使用 `/etc/nginx/nginx.conf` 文件作为配置文件启动 Nginx,可以执行以下命令: nginx -c /etc/nginx/nginx.conf复制代码 另外,还可以使用 `-g` 参数来指定全局的配置指令。例如,要在启动时设置一个全局的 `worker_processes` 值为 2,...
启动 ./nginx # 默认启动, 配置, 日志等都使用默认 ./nginx -c nginx.conf # 使用指定配置文件启动 ./nginx -p /home/nginx -c nginx.conf # 指定运行目录,以及配置文件启动, #针对在编译安装时设置的目录不一致问题 关闭 ./nginx -s stop # 快速关闭 ...
1.3 启动关闭nginx ## 检查配置文件是否正确# /usr/local/nginx-1.6/sbin/nginx -t# ./sbin/nginx -V # 可以看到编译选项## 启动、关闭# ./sbin/nginx # 默认配置文件 conf/nginx.conf,-c 指定# ./sbin/nginx -s stop或pkill nginx## 重启,不会改变启动时指定的配置文件# ./sbin/nginx -s reload...
2,启动nginx ./nginx 3,关闭nginx ./nginx -s stop 我们先看一下目前的nginx状态 然后我们把它给关闭掉 发现已经关闭了 4,重新加载nginx ./nginx -s reload 这个是重新加载nginx,是直接根据你的config文件进行重新加载。比如说,你修改了config配置文件,但是不想再进行重启,那么就直接执行这个命令就会直接重新加载...